Course objective
Learn to use Microsoft SharePoint to organize files, work with Team Sites, manage document libraries and lists, as well as collaborate with others in a shared Microsoft 365 workspace. Students will review common sharing, file contribution, and Office integration tools that support real-time collaboration in the SharePoint modern experience.
Prerequisites
To ensure your success, each student should have a general knowledge of Microsoft Windows and Microsoft Office concepts.
